Home
last modified time | relevance | path

Searched refs:mCache (Results 1 - 13 of 13) sorted by relevance

/third_party/skia/third_party/externals/dawn/src/tests/end2end/
H A DD3D12CachingTests.cpp45 EXPECT_TRUE(mCache.insert({keyStr, std::move(entry_value)}).second);
54 auto entry = mCache.find(keyStr);
55 if (entry == mCache.end()) {
68 FakeCache mCache;
124 EXPECT_EQ(mPersistentCache.mCache.size(), 0u); in TEST_P()
137 EXPECT_EQ(mPersistentCache.mCache.size(), 0u); in TEST_P()
165 EXPECT_EQ(mPersistentCache.mCache.size(), 2u); in TEST_P()
180 EXPECT_EQ(mPersistentCache.mCache.size(), 2u); in TEST_P()
204 EXPECT_EQ(mPersistentCache.mCache.size(), 4u); in TEST_P()
237 EXPECT_EQ(mPersistentCache.mCache in TEST_P()
[all...]
/third_party/skia/third_party/externals/dawn/src/dawn_native/
H A DPersistentCache.cpp24 : mDevice(device), mCache(GetPlatformCache()) { in PersistentCache()
29 if (mCache == nullptr) { in LoadData()
33 blob.bufferSize = mCache->LoadData(ToAPI(mDevice), key.data(), key.size(), nullptr, 0); in LoadData()
36 const size_t bufferSize = mCache->LoadData(ToAPI(mDevice), key.data(), key.size(), in LoadData()
45 if (mCache == nullptr) { in StoreData()
51 mCache->StoreData(ToAPI(mDevice), key.data(), key.size(), value, size); in StoreData()
H A DPersistentCache.h42 // The thread-safety of any access to mCache (the function LoadData() and StoreData()) is
88 dawn_platform::CachingInterface* mCache = nullptr; member in dawn_native::PersistentCache
/third_party/skia/third_party/externals/dawn/src/common/
H A DConcurrentCache.h31 auto iter = mCache.find(object); in Find()
32 if (iter == mCache.end()) { in Find()
40 auto insertion = mCache.insert(object); in Insert()
46 return mCache.erase(object); in Erase()
51 std::unordered_set<T*, typename T::HashFunc, typename T::EqualityFunc> mCache; member in ConcurrentCache
/third_party/skia/third_party/externals/dawn/src/dawn_native/d3d12/
H A DSamplerHeapCacheD3D12.cpp40 mCache(cache) { in SamplerHeapCacheEntry()
41 ASSERT(mCache != nullptr); in SamplerHeapCacheEntry()
53 mCache->RemoveCacheEntry(this); in ~SamplerHeapCacheEntry()
114 auto iter = mCache.find(&blueprint); in GetOrCreate()
115 if (iter != mCache.end()) { in GetOrCreate()
137 mCache.insert(entry.Get()); in GetOrCreate()
145 ASSERT(mCache.empty()); in ~SamplerHeapCache()
150 size_t removedCount = mCache.erase(entry); in RemoveCacheEntry()
H A DD3D11on12Util.cpp125 auto iter = mCache.find(&blueprint); in GetOrCreateD3D11on12Resource()
126 if (iter != mCache.end()) { in GetOrCreateD3D11on12Resource()
153 if (mCache.size() > kMaxD3D11on12ResourceCacheSize) { in GetOrCreateD3D11on12Resource()
154 mCache.clear(); in GetOrCreateD3D11on12Resource()
159 mCache.insert(entry); in GetOrCreateD3D11on12Resource()
H A DSamplerHeapCacheD3D12.h79 SamplerHeapCache* mCache = nullptr; member in dawn_native::d3d12::SamplerHeapCacheEntry
102 Cache mCache;
H A DD3D11on12Util.h84 Cache mCache;
/third_party/skia/third_party/externals/angle2/src/tests/perf_tests/
H A DVulkanPipelineCachePerf.cpp30 GraphicsPipelineCache mCache; member in __anon20285::VulkanPipelineCachePerfTest
47 mCache.destroy(VK_NULL_HANDLE); in ~VulkanPipelineCachePerfTest()
63 mCache.populate(desc, std::move(pipeline)); in SetUp()
105 (void)mCache.getPipeline(VK_NULL_HANDLE, pc, rp, pl, am, ctm, dbm, ssm, in step()
114 (void)mCache.getPipeline(VK_NULL_HANDLE, pc, rp, pl, am, ctm, dbm, ssm, defaultSpecConsts, in step()
/third_party/skia/third_party/externals/dawn/src/tests/unittests/
H A DConcurrentCacheTests.cpp59 ConcurrentCache<SimpleCachedObject> mCache; member in ConcurrentCacheTest
71 ConcurrentCache<SimpleCachedObject>* cachePtr = &mCache; in TEST_F()
93 ConcurrentCache<SimpleCachedObject>* cachePtr = &mCache; in TEST_F()
/third_party/skia/third_party/externals/dawn/src/dawn_native/vulkan/
H A DRenderPassCache.cpp89 for (auto it : mCache) { in ~RenderPassCache()
93 mCache.clear(); in ~RenderPassCache()
98 auto it = mCache.find(query); in GetRenderPass()
99 if (it != mCache.end()) { in GetRenderPass()
105 mCache.emplace(query, renderPass); in GetRenderPass()
H A DRenderPassCache.h101 Cache mCache; member in dawn_native::vulkan::RenderPassCache
/third_party/rust/crates/bindgen/bindgen-tests/tests/
H A Dstylo.hpp[all...]

Completed in 29 milliseconds